Is it illegal for regular US citizens to possess or read the Podesta emails published by WikiLeaks? Not the answer you're looking for? You get the latter message in your browser when you try to access a non-existent web page.

On Unix systems as well as under Windows' MSDOS prompt, you can do it this way: perl -w scriptname.pl < testinput.txt Your script will then receive that input as though it The message will usually also say something like "please check the server's error-log for more information." You should do that -- the message printed to the error log will often tell New Articles How to Install and Configure Apache, PHP, Perl and MySQL on Windows the Easy Way (with XAMPP) Can you register a domain name directly with ICANN instead of through All rights reserved.

Perl Internal Server Error -w Please do not reproduce or distribute this article in whole or part, in any form.

Client Quotes FileChucker is helping drive the backend of several high profile entertainment sites for people like Shania Twain and Dolly Parton. Apache Cgi-bin 500 Internal Server Error This is because many servers will refuse to execute CGI scripts within world-writable directories, as a security precaution. Web Apps Since 2004. Typically, however, catching a timeout error when connecting to a database or externally to remote resources (example: RSS feeds) are difficult.

Below is a sample error message. Cgi Internal Server Error Standardisation of Time in a FTL Universe Can a GM prohibit players from using external reference materials (like PHB) during play? Client Quotes I just installed the demo of your product and got it up and running in no time. How to create a company culture that cares about information security?

Apache Cgi-bin 500 Internal Server Error

Check the Error Logs! http://stackoverflow.com/questions/2872040/why-does-my-perl-cgi-script-cause-a-500-internal-server-error Are you missing the cgi-bin directory? Internal Server Error Cgi Python Sci-Fi movie, about binary code, aliens, and headaches horizontal alignment of equations across multiple lines Working without compensation, what to do? Internal Server Error Cgi-bin Apache Unix & Linux Stack Exchange works best with JavaScript enabled UbuntuCommunityAsk!DeveloperDesignDiscourseHardwareInsightsJujuShopMore ›AppsHelpForumLaunchpadMAASCanonical current community chat Ask Ubuntu Ask Ubuntu Meta your communities Sign up or log in to customize your list.

share|improve this answer answered May 20 '10 at 8:41 Space 3,44533262 Why -ve? Check This Out Others will only run it when it is installed in a particular directory. Find the value OPTIMIZE FOR UNKNOWN is using Flour shortage in baking Are leet passwords easily crackable? The simplest way to track that is to let the Perl interpreter do the hard work: run the script on your own machine, where you can see the error messages from Python Cgi 500 Internal Server Error

Perhaps you forgot to place a semi-colon (";") after a particular variable assignment. If that seems to work out, try running it without the syntax check options: perl -w scriptname.pl If there are any syntax errors, or errors during execution, you might be able should be fine if you created the file locally via vi, joe, nano or pico) 6. http://shpsoftware.com/internal-server/internal-server-error-in-websphere-application-server.php You can actually supply those inputs without needing to set up your own web server.

For values that are to be completed by the user, think up some hypothetical values for testing purposes. How To Fix 500 Internal Server Error There could be several reasons why you are receiving this error. This page was last updated on 27 August 2016.

Some servers are configured to run your CGI scripts anywhere.

500 Internal Server Error ...and how share|improve this answer edited May 20 '10 at 9:09 answered May 20 '10 at 9:04 Dave Sherohman 31.1k94888 add a comment| up vote 0 down vote 500 internal server error may

If it doesn't work, then that may mean the problem is in the server configuration, rather than with your CGI script. (For example, are you sure you actually have Perl installed? UNIX/Linux/everything) use different character codes to represent line-endings. How should I deal with a difficult group and a DM that doesn't help? have a peek here The long answer: when running a Perl CGI script like FileChucker or UserBase, you may see the "Internal Server Error" message in your browser.

Following the instructions given here I find I don't have a /usr/sbin/psa-suexec. And your cgi-bin directory itself should also be 0755, not 0777. Simply point your RSS feed reader or a browser that supports RSS feeds at https://www.thesitewizard.com/thesitewizard.xml. Applications like GoLive and Dreamweaver sometimes get this wrong.

There are a number of causes for a 500 Internal Server Error to display in a web browser. That is this - everything you have set up so far is fine, but for security reasons, apache will not run any file (CGI, Perl, C, etc.) unless its write permission Is your cgi script located within the /cgi-bin directory? Thanks –Nitish May 20 '10 at 13:08 add a comment| up vote 0 down vote use what you are using in other script.

In some cases, a whole server restart is necessary, not just apache restart. If your server is a UNIX server, but you're editing your CGI script on a Windows computer with a text-editor that doesn't use UNIX-style line-endings, it'll cause problems. Where are sudo's insults stored? We will try to eliminate the most common errors first (and the easiest-to-eliminate ones): Location Did you upload your scripts into the right place?

Which Web Hosting Package / Plan Should You Choose? Edit: Just re-read the question and realized I was looking at the "working" code rather than the "not working" code.

